Output 58370525be6ef4210c8470b4945c871eed06f6db205b2031ea2d68593c250058:0

value
1825915
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 593023f0cd52be5224bc181ff233992832e9a2fe OP_EQUALVERIFY OP_CHECKSIG
address
198aoviGDn72GssTVUTn5kXpQ2Q8kRB5Le
transaction
58370525be6ef4210c8470b4945c871eed06f6db205b2031ea2d68593c250058
spent
true